Output 380810907945a4d83cc59188571df4e178c3a97954fa414c96e61d7b610f78f0:2

value
40485217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e05c9cb1e121e6482217e572c45f4361ef946b9 OP_EQUAL
address
MNJhvuzSLaRQ41AH2ALb1QypaDfu7vx7tQ
transaction
380810907945a4d83cc59188571df4e178c3a97954fa414c96e61d7b610f78f0
spent
true